Job Description

The Executive Assistant will function as the Personal Assistant (PA) to Director and form part of the Director’s Office, focusing in putting day-to-day business and personal aspects in priority, and being the image for the department.

Requirements
  • Possess Diploma or Bachelor’s Degree in Business or equal qualification
  • Experience in corporate governance
  • Must be willing to travel to other locations to coordinate meetings (Local & Overseas)
Duties & Responsibilities
  • Oversee various projects assigned by the Director across diverse business lines, community initiatives, and personal interests, managing interconnected activities and relationships.
  • Collaborate closely with Heads of Departments (HODs) for various projects.
  • Balance the interests of the company's stakeholders, including shareholders, management, customers, suppliers, financiers, government, and the community.
  • Manage Director’s calendar, travel, meetings, and schedules, facilitating appointments, securing necessary equipment and facilities.
  • Coordinate and prepare materials for local, regional, and international meetings/ presentations, conduct meetings, and maintain accurate records of materials and meeting minutes.
  • Perform additional duties as delegated by the Director, including coordinating the operations of the Director’s office.
  • Handle ad-hoc duties as assigned by the Management.
